Rosemarie grew up mainly on the East side of Rochester, moving to Santee Street in 1964, graduating from Jefferson High School in 1966. Her career moves included: Genesee Hospital, Giuseppe's Restaurant, Petrillo's Bakery and Upstate Niagara where she worked for 31 years.
Part of Rosemarie's daily regiment was reading the Bible every night before going to sleep. She wrote poems and loved to draw. On a different note, she also loved going to the casino and played Red Head Sevens. She enjoyed playing Playstation 2 video games, such as Kingdom of Hearts, Sonic Hedgehog and Super Mario and was an avid hockey fan and lover of the Buffalo Sabres.
Above all, Rosemarie was a caring, nurturing and spiritual person. She was independent and a hard worker.
